Alphabet Shares Approach Earnings on a Record-Breaking Trajectory

Alphabet Inc. is trading at a succession of all-time highs, with its market capitalization now hovering near the $4 trillion mark. As the company prepares to release its quarterly figures this Wednesday, market anticipation is palpable. The recent powerful rally inevitably leads investors to question whether the upcoming results can justify such a substantial valuation surge or if the stock is due for a consolidation phase.


The Rally's Catalysts


The stock achieved a new 52-week high of $338.76 this past Friday, cementing a remarkable 12-month gain of approximately 75%. This impressive performance is attributed to several key drivers.


  • AI and Cloud Momentum: Sustained enthusiasm surrounding artificial intelligence continues to propel the stock. Google Cloud's backlog has reached $155 billion, fueled significantly by demand for AI infrastructure services.
  • Regulatory Relief: A favorable court ruling in September 2025, which relieved Alphabet of any obligation to divest its Chrome browser, removed a major overhang from the shares.
  • Institutional Endorsement: A notable vote of confidence came from Warren Buffett's Berkshire Hathaway, which established a position worth about $4.3 billion in the third quarter of 2025.

A Mixed Bag of Recent Developments


While the broader tech sector's strength has provided a tailwind, company-specific news this week has presented a mixed picture. The unveiling of "Project Genie," an AI model capable of transforming simple prompts into playable 3D worlds, was received positively. This innovation could potentially unlock new revenue streams for both advertising and cloud divisions.


On the less favorable side, Alphabet's autonomous vehicle subsidiary, Waymo, is facing an investigation by the U.S. National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) following an incident involving a pedestrian. Additionally, the conviction of a former engineer for stealing AI trade secrets generated headlines, though this is not expected to have a direct financial impact on the parent company.


Wall Street's Elevated Expectations for Q4

All eyes are on Wednesday, February 4, 2026, when the tech behemoth will disclose its financials after the market closes. Analyst expectations are set high. Consensus estimates point to an adjusted earnings per share (EPS) of $2.59 for the fourth quarter, representing a 20.5% year-over-year increase from the $2.15 reported in the prior-year period.


For the full 2025 fiscal year, the market consensus projects earnings of $10.58 per share. This would signal a substantial growth of over 31% compared to the previous year. Such optimistic forecasts underscore confidence in the conglomerate's profit generation but also raise the stakes, increasing vulnerability to any potential earnings miss.


Key Focus Areas for the Earnings Release


The upcoming report is likely to dictate the stock's near-term direction. Investors and analysts will be scrutinizing several critical areas beyond the top and bottom-line numbers.


Primary attention will be on the growth trajectory of the Google Cloud segment and the resilience of core advertising revenues. Equally crucial will be management's commentary on planned capital expenditures (CapEx) related to artificial intelligence, as these investments will be a significant determinant of future profit margins.
